tinkersmith / raini-aws
支持 Drupal Raini 项目的 AWS。
dev-main
2024-03-31 23:22 UTC
Requires
- async-aws/core: ^1.21
- async-aws/s3: ^2.2.0
- async-aws/secrets-manager: ^2.2.0
- async-aws/ssm: ^2.1.1
This package is auto-updated.
Last update: 2024-08-31 00:32:34 UTC
README
安装
此扩展需要 tinkersmith/raini-drupal
Composer 包,该包为标准 Drupal 网站提供配置。
配置
Drupal Raini AWS 扩展的可选配置
- accessFile: - 包含 S3 访问密钥和私有信息的文件。这用于将访问信息保存在设置文件之外。如果通过 EC2 实例 IAM 授予权限,则不需要访问密钥,因为它们通过 AWS 环境提供。
- s3Bucket: - 用于 S3 相关命令的默认 S3 存储桶。
- awsRegion: - 用于 SecretsManager 和 S3 资源的 AWS 区域,在 AWS / EC2 实例上不需要此值,因为它们可以自动检测区域。
示例配置(raini.project.yml)
extensions:
raini-aws:
accessFile: .keys/awsKeys.yml
includeSettings: false